    Scott D.

    Fantastic place for breakfast. Great service, it the kind of place where they get to know you, and you can order your "regular" and they know what it is down to the condiments on the side. No need to rush in and out have a seat in the family owed casual establishment have a conversation over a traditional mid western breakfast.

    Kevin M.

    Stopped in for a light dinner with my wife and mom last night. Seating at 1720 we were paying our bill 90 minutes later. Our order? A Chicken quesadilla for my wife and I adding a side salad for me. Mom ordered a side salad and soup of the day, potato soup. Also ordered drinks...soda, unsweetened iced tea, and water. We noticed our server had one half of the dining room, 14 tables. She seemed to be doing her best, but in that 90 minutes she only checked in on us once. The salads came out after ~30 minutes and the quesadilla and soup came out at the one hour mark. Noticed the soup was being heated in a microwave. It was still cold on arrival so Mom sent it back. Into the microwave it went and returned a few minutes later. We were done with that in ~15 minutes. We ordered 2 slices of pie to go and that took another 15 minutes to arrive with the bill. No apologies as to the time it took. Not impressed at all. I do not plan on coming back for a while.
